根據 2023 年 Stack Overflow 開(kāi)發(fā)人員調查 ,PostgreSQL 超越 MySQL 成為最受開(kāi)發(fā)人員推崇和期望的數據庫系統,這是一個(gè)重要的里程碑。這一轉變反映了開(kāi)發(fā)人員社區對 PostgreSQL 強大的功能集、可靠性和可擴展性的日益認同。
這種不斷變化的格局激發(fā)了數據庫即服務(wù)領(lǐng)域的創(chuàng )新,這在兩個(gè)尖端平臺之間的競爭中尤為明顯: 基于 MySQL 的 PlanetScale 和基于 PostgreSQL 的 Neon。這兩種服務(wù)都在重新構想云時(shí)代開(kāi)發(fā)人員與數據庫的交互方式。 Navicat 用戶(hù)應該對這些發(fā)展感興趣,因為 Navicat 的綜合數據庫開(kāi)發(fā)和管理工具完全支持這兩種服務(wù)。
PlanetScale: MySQL 的現代演進(jìn)
PlanetScale 利用 Vitess 將 MySQL 帶入了無(wú)服務(wù)器時(shí)代,而 Vitess 正是為 YouTube 數據庫基礎架構提供支持的技術(shù)。它的突出功能包括數據庫分支(類(lèi)似于 Git 工作流)、無(wú)阻塞模式變更和自動(dòng)擴展功能。開(kāi)發(fā)人員尤其喜歡 PlanetScale 的部署工作流,它允許他們創(chuàng )建開(kāi)發(fā)分支、更改模式,并通過(guò)自動(dòng)審查流程放心地進(jìn)行部署。
該平臺的優(yōu)勢在于:
對開(kāi)發(fā)人員友好的數據庫分支
無(wú)縫模式管理
經(jīng)過(guò)驗證的可擴展性
內置連接池
零停機模式更改
Neon:PostgreSQL 的無(wú)服務(wù)器創(chuàng )新
Neon 將 PostgreSQL 的日益普及與現代云架構相結合。它將存儲與計算分離開(kāi)來(lái),實(shí)現了真正的無(wú)服務(wù)器擴展和即時(shí)數據庫分支。Neon 保持了與 PostgreSQL 的完全兼容性,同時(shí)增加了開(kāi)發(fā)人員對現代平臺所期待的云原生功能。
主要優(yōu)勢包括:
完全兼容 PostgreSQL 功能
高效的存儲架構
無(wú)服務(wù)器自動(dòng)擴展
即時(shí)分支功能
經(jīng)濟高效的資源利用率
在平臺之間做出選擇
要在 PlanetScale 和 Neon 之間做出選擇,通常需要考慮具體的項目需求和團隊專(zhuān)長(cháng)。對于擁有 MySQL 經(jīng)驗的團隊來(lái)說(shuō),PlanetScale 尤其具有吸引力,因為他們需要經(jīng)過(guò)驗證的可擴展性,并欣賞類(lèi)似 Git 的工作流程。它的模式管理工具和部署安全功能使其特別適合開(kāi)發(fā)快速發(fā)展應用程序的團隊。
與此同時(shí),Neon 吸引了那些喜歡 PostgreSQL 的高級功能并希望在無(wú)服務(wù)器環(huán)境中利用這些功能的開(kāi)發(fā)人員。它的存儲-計算分離和高效的資源利用率,使其對于工作負載可變的應用而言尤其具有成本效益。
結語(yǔ)
PlanetScale 和 Neon 代表著(zhù)數據庫管理的未來(lái),它們?yōu)殚_(kāi)發(fā)人員提供了強大的工具來(lái)構建和擴展應用程序,而無(wú)需傳統數據庫管理的運行開(kāi)銷(xiāo)。它們的出現凸顯了數據庫領(lǐng)域是如何不斷發(fā)展以滿(mǎn)足現代開(kāi)發(fā)需求的,MySQL 和 PostgreSQL 通過(guò)創(chuàng )新平臺找到了為開(kāi)發(fā)人員服務(wù)的新方法。
這些平臺之間的競爭展示了數據庫市場(chǎng)是如何不斷發(fā)展的,每種解決方案都帶來(lái)了獨特的優(yōu)勢。 正如 Stack Overflow 調查所證明的那樣,隨著(zhù) PostgreSQL 的受歡迎程度不斷提高,我們可以期待看到這兩種服務(wù)的持續創(chuàng )新。此外, Navicat(同時(shí)支持 PlanetScale 和 Neon)等專(zhuān)業(yè)級數據庫管理工具的出現,確保了開(kāi)發(fā)人員無(wú)論選擇何種平臺,都能保持自己喜歡的工作流程。 Navicat 的綜合工具集與這兩個(gè)平臺的創(chuàng )新功能相結合,為開(kāi)發(fā)人員提供了構建和管理現代應用程序的所有必要工具。